The Miami Dolphins (1-2) will face off against the Tennessee Titans (0-3) in Week 4 of the 2024 NFL season. Monday's game will start at 7:30 p.m. EDT from Hard Rock Stadium.The Dolphins have had a forgettable start to the 2024 NFL season, mostly due to a mixture of injuries and questionable defensive plays. They'll be looking to right their wrongs during Monday Night Football and take it from there.Here's the Dolphins' injury report ahead of their clash against the Titans, who have yet to win a game this season.Miami Dolphins injury report for Week 4Let's take a look at some of the Miami Dolphins stars on the injury report ahead of Week 4:1. Raheem MostertAccording to CBS Sports, Pro Bowl running back Raheem Mostert is operating at a cap due to a chest injury sustained in Week 1 against the Jacksonville Jaguars. Hence, Mostert was a limited participant all week during training sessions.There's a chance he plays Monday, but it's more likely that he stays iced until he's fully fit and able to absorb contact on the Gridiron. In the meantime, De'Von Achane remains the Dolphins' primary ball carrier.2. Terron ArmsteadAccording to CBS Sports, Terron Armstead remains in the Miami Dolphins' concussion protocol. The tackle suffered the concussion during the Dolphins' Week 3 loss to the Seahawks and hasn't trained since.Armstead likely misses at least one game before returning to action for the Dolphins.3. Kendall FullerAnother Miami starter in the concussion protocol is Kendall Fuller. Fuller suffered a concussion in Week 3 and hasn't trained ever since.The starting cornerback's presence in the protocol leaves his Week 4 availability in doubt. Expect Fuller to miss at least one game before making his return.4. David LongDavid Long suffered a hamstring injury against the Seahawks in Week 3. The linebacker has subsequently missed every training session since.Long must log in as at least a limited participant to have a realistic chance of playing against the Titans. However, if he doesn't pass the fitness test, expect Anthony Walker to start in his place.
